Automation Tools

Automation tools are transforming the real estate industry by streamlining operations and boosting productivity. They save you time, enhance efficiency, and improve customer service. By automating tasks like lead generation and email marketing, you can focus more on core activities that drive your business forward. For instance, CRM systems and lead generation software streamline tasks, allowing for more effective lead and client management. Automation isn’t just about speed—it also increases productivity and guarantees consistent follow-ups, which are vital for keeping client relationships strong. Moreover, automation tools improve collaboration within teams and with clients, leading to significant returns on investment through efficiency gains. Tools like Agent Legend enhance engagement by automating personalized communications, ensuring consistent interactions with clients and leads. Additionally, workflow automation tools can significantly reduce manual errors and improve operational efficiency.
Here’s a quick look at some key automation tools and their uses:
Tool | Functionality |
---|---|
Mailchimp | Automates email marketing and provides analytics |
Jotform | Gathers lead data with real estate templates |
Spacio | Captures leads during open houses |
Dotloop | E-signatures and document sharing |
Ortto | Marketing automation and customer journey mapping |
Incorporating these tools into your workflow can greatly boost lead generation, as well as manage email campaigns and client follow-ups effectively. Tools like Spacio automate lead capture, guaranteeing you never miss a potential client. Meanwhile, Dotloop streamlines contract and document management, making transactions smoother and more efficient. By leveraging automation, you not only enhance your service but also build a more scalable and efficient business.

Client Prioritization

Client prioritization is vital for real estate agents looking to maximize efficiency and grow their business. By classifying clients into tiers, you can tailor your approach based on their needs and potential for future business. High-touch clients deserve personalized attention and frequent updates, while medium-touch clients benefit from regular communications. Low-touch clients can be managed through automated systems, receiving updates less frequently. Retaining customers is more cost-effective than acquiring new ones, as Harvard Business School research indicates that it can cost up to 5x more to acquire a new customer. Regularly reassess your client tiers to guarantee they remain effective. Personalization challenges often stem from a lack of technology for consistent client engagement, making it crucial to leverage tools and systems that enhance client interactions and adapt to their preferences.
Client Type | Interaction Level | Management Strategy |
---|---|---|
High-Touch | Personalized, Frequent | Tailored Updates |
Medium-Touch | Regular, Supportive | Consistent Communication |
Low-Touch | Automated, Infrequent | Efficient Systems |
Value-based prioritization focuses on clients who offer long-term value, requiring extra services and attention. Use data analytics to predict client value, confirming alignment with your business goals. Proactive communication is essential; maintain open channels and leverage CRM systems to track interactions and preferences. Anticipate and address potential concerns, offering updates and insights tailored to client interests.
Lastly, concentrate on long-term relationships by providing ongoing support beyond transactions. Regularly check in with past clients, offer personalized services, and celebrate milestones to deepen connections. This thorough approach guarantees your clients feel valued and engaged, fostering loyalty and referrals.

How Can Real Estate Agents Efficiently Manage Travel Time Between Appointments?
To efficiently manage travel time between appointments, you should group appointments by location, reducing unnecessary travel.
Use GPS navigation tools to find the best routes, and schedule outside rush hours to avoid traffic.
Always leave a buffer for unexpected delays, and regularly update your itinerary for new appointments.
